Last year away at Carshalton saw Tommy Osbornebauer have a great game keeping Richard Jolly quiet from sweeper in the old 3-5-2 system. Whilst not a fan in general, the 3-5-2 worked about as well as I had seen it for us that day. We were resilient and well organised for 70 minutes at 1-0 and then gave Cody 20 off the bench to scare the life out of them and seal the match once they had tired.  Cody's "have a ten yard head start" second was one of our stand out goals from last season to me. The lumpy Carshalton centre half looked like he had been shunted on to a top speed treadmill when Cody put the ball past him.

We will need to keep Jolly quiet again this year but I think we might be catching Carshalton at a great time. Recent weeks have seen a departed manager, the departures of two decent players in Freddie Sawyer and Matt Gray, a home league defeat to Kingstonian and an FA cup defeat to Whitstable at the weekend.  

In the next few days we will come up against Jolly and Steffan Payne at Sutton (now back on loan after signing for Fulham) who are amongst the league's best strikers. Should both be decent tests for our vastly improved defence.
